Tips for Researching Your Photographer

  • Start with OneSearch on the library's homepage. OneSearch will search all library resources: books, ebooks, library databases, open access materials. 
  • JSTOR, EBSCOhost, and Proquest Central are the best bets for finding articles on your artist in the library databases. Academic OneFile (Gale) also has resources on some of the photographers listed above, but not as many.
  • Artist not in the library databases? Try searching the movement or other keywords! What are some themes around your artists' work? Is there a particular movement around their work? Use these themes to find work in the databases, some examples include: Feminism, documentary, punk rock, skateboarding, photojournalism, fashion, inequality, Chicano Art Movement, social justice, etc.
  • Search online. If your photographer is a little more obscure or newly getting recognition, there's a chance you may not find articles on them in the library databases. For these artists, a Google Search is in order. They will often have a website with a lot of biographical information, articles written about them from a variety of sources, and maybe even their contact info. It never hurts to reach out and as for a brief interview -- the worst they can do is say no. You can also check to see if they have any social media, such as an Instagram account, showcasing their work, their upcoming exhibits, a link to their website, and maybe some articles about their work.
